Art of Caligraphy Examined in Big Apple - John B. Elliott Collection - Brief Article

In China, calligraphy, or the `art of writing,' is considered to be the ultimate visual art and ranks above painting as the greatest in quantity important vehicle for individual expression. The evolution of this art form from the fourth hundred to the present is the focus of a of recent origin exhibit at the Metropolitan Museum of Art called "The Embodied Image: Chinese Calligraphy from the John B Elliott Collection," upon view through Jan. 7, 2001 According to the Met the exhibit shows the most comprehensive exhibit of its kind at any time assembled in the West, with 120 works drawn from sum of two units principal U.S. collections--the John B EIliott Collection at The Art Museum, Princeton University and the Met's John M Crawford Jr Collection.

"The Embodied Image" begins with a brief review of the evolution of the principal script types--from the first writings engraved upon "oracle bones" around the 14th hundred B.C. to the perfection of standard script during the seventh hundred A.D. It includes an in-depth observe of the varied writing turn of expressions of the fourth-century"calligraphic sage," Wang Xizhi, along with the varied personal interpretations of these script emblems from the 11th to the 20th century

According to Maxwell K Hearn, curator of Asian Art, "the real goal of calligraphy is not to communicate language on the contrary to communicate the personality of the writer." He continued,"There is enormous expressive potential built into this lithesome instrument ... the key to appreciating calligraphy is to diocese it as abstract art." each gesture can be followed, and each character rejoins to the earlier stroke, thereby allowing the viewer to reexperience the "kinesthetic action of creation as preserv in the inked lines."



The expressive nature of calligraphy sometimes produc a tension between the individual artist and the empire, who at times sought to codify writing phraseologys As Hearn noted, the calligrapher's resistance to standardization could be a "subtle form of political protest" When Huang Tingian, individual of the most innovative calligraphers of the 11th hundred was forced into exile in 1095 he rejoined with "Scroll for Zhang Datong," which features "wild cursive" writing and daringly asymmetrical characters.
